Description

There's a reason the Valor has held the flagship spot in the Dan Wesson lineup for so long. This is a full-size Government-pattern 1911 chambered in .45 ACP, built from forged stainless steel on both the slide and frame, finished in a bead-blasted matte stainless. The fit is exceptionally tight from the factory, and the slide-to-frame fit in particular is something most production guns can't come close to matching. No MIM parts anywhere in the gun, either, which matters a lot to serious 1911 people.

What Sets the Dan Wesson Valor Apart

Dan Wesson packed this thing with features you'd typically have to request from a custom builder. The frontstrap and mainspring housing both carry sharp 25 LPI checkering for a confident grip without being punishing on the hand. The undercut trigger guard lets you ride the gun high, the Stan Chen SI magwell speeds up reloads without adding awkward bulk, and the recessed slide stop allows for aftermarket laser grip panels if you want to go that route. The tactical ambidextrous thumb safety and extended beavertail grip safety round out the control package nicely. GI-style rear cocking serrations give it that clean, classic 1911 look, while inset top serrations cut down on glare so your eye tracks straight to the sights.

Dan Wesson Valor Sights and Trigger

The sights are a tritium front with a large orange ring paired with a serrated U-notch rear, giving you a solid low-light sight picture without the clutter of a fiber optic setup. Trigger pull on the Valor consistently comes in right around 4 pounds, which is about as good as it gets on a production 1911. It's crisp, it's clean, and it doesn't feel like it needs anything done to it. The G10 grip panels are slim and textured just enough to be functional without chewing up your hand after a long range session.

Key Specifications

  • Manufacturer: Dan Wesson
  • Model: Valor
  • MPN: 01824
  • UPC: 806703018249
  • Caliber: .45 ACP
  • Action: Single Action Only
  • Barrel Length: 5"
  • Overall Length: 8.75"
  • Height: 5.5"
  • Width: 1.45"
  • Weight: 39.7 oz
  • Capacity: 8+1
  • Frame Material: Forged Stainless Steel
  • Frame Finish: Bead-Blasted Stainless
  • Grips: Black Tactical G10
  • Sights: Tritium Front with Orange Ring / Serrated U-Notch Rear
  • Safety: Ambidextrous Thumb / Grip Safety

Frequently Asked Questions

Does the Dan Wesson Valor require a break-in period?

Like most tightly fitted production 1911s, the Valor benefits from a break-in period. Dan Wesson's own manual acknowledges this, noting that failures to go into battery during the first few hundred rounds are normal for a gun fitted to this tolerance. Plan on running at least 200 rounds through it before drawing any conclusions about reliability, and use quality magazines during that process.

What kind of magazines does the Valor use?

The Valor ships with two 8-round single-stack .45 ACP magazines and is compatible with standard 1911 single-stack magazines from major makers like Wilson Combat, Chip McCormick, and Tripp Research. Quality magazines make a real difference in any tightly fitted 1911, so it's worth sticking with well-regarded brands if you add to your supply.

Is the Dan Wesson Valor a Series 70 or Series 80 design?

The Valor is a Series 70 style pistol, meaning it does not have a firing pin block. Safety is provided by the grip safety, the ambidextrous manual thumb safety, and a half-cock notch on the hammer. Many 1911 purists prefer this arrangement for its simpler trigger pull and cleaner feel.

How does the Valor compare to higher-end custom 1911s like Wilson Combat or Ed Brown?

The Valor sits in a tier below true full-custom shops in terms of final hand-fitting and finish work, but it's widely regarded as one of the closest production 1911s to that level you can buy off the shelf. The forged stainless construction, no-MIM-parts policy, and hand-lapped slide-to-frame fit put it in a different class from most production pistols in a similar price range.

Can laser grip panels be installed on the Dan Wesson Valor?

Yes. The Valor features a recessed, inset slide stop specifically designed to accommodate laser grip panels without interference. This is a thoughtful detail that many competing 1911s in this price range overlook entirely.
